Webhook delivery in Brindlewick CI retries failed posts five times with exponential backoff, capped at ten minutes. A 410 response disables the endpoint permanently; 5xx responses count toward the retry budget. Duplicate deliveries are possible after a timeout, so consumers must dedupe on event ID. If retries exhaust silently, check the dispatcher logs filtered by the trace token below.

build token for tawif-bahip: htk31_68bba16e1afabfef4ecc69408c06f16

## Building Access — Spares Room (Hullbrook Annex)

Contractors: the spare hardware room is down the east corridor on the ground floor, third door on the left. Sign in at the front desk first and grab a visitor lanyard. Anything you take out, jot it in the blue logbook — yes, even the little stuff. The door self-locks, so don't wedge it. To get in, punch in the code below.

staff pass of hagug-taguf = bdg-HJ-9

Handover — Payroll Export Format (for weekly eng sync)

Context: Quillpay is moving its payroll export from fixed-width to delimited records in release 4.2. I've updated the Fernwood exporter and added a compatibility flag so downstream consumers can opt in gradually. Validation now rejects malformed pay codes rather than coercing them, which surfaced two legacy edge cases — both patched. Tomasz will own the rollout from here. The exporter reads the following configuration values at startup.

config for kahag-tafop:
WENWYN_PIN=7412
WENWYN_TENANT=fenion
WENWYN_METRICS_HOST=metrics.wenwyn.zemvarnet.local
WENWYN_SEAL=seal_cafee3b9
WENWYN_STANDBY_TEAM=praox